JANUARY 5, 1965 - News for 1965 from the Fatra race in Breclav. Fatra in Breclav is already producing a test series of novelties that the plant would like to produce for our consumers in 1965. This is a series of silon coats with foam inserts, foam pads for babies, bath mats, new tent beds, foam tablecloths, mattresses and a number of other novelties with which the plant would like to enrich our consumer market. One of the plant's innovations is foam. It is a lightweight material and 33 times lighter than water. One cubic metre of foam weighs about 30 kg and therefore Jarmila Drevova can easily carry even half a cube of this material. (CTK Photo/Emil Bican)
